The actualisation of the East African Community Common Market is arguably the most critical step in our regional integration efforts in East Africa, writes Oduor Ong’wen, the SEATINI Kenya country director. 'The steady, albeit grudging recourse towards regionalist thinking among the ruling elite in the Burundi, Kenya, Rwanda, Tanzania and Uganda is without doubt a welcome strut in the wake of contemporary international relations.'
